Job Description

The Senior Associate - Corporate Finance role is an exciting opportunity for seasoned finance professionals looking to make a significant impact within a dynamic corporate environment. This position involves playing a crucial role in supporting senior management and clients by providing high-level financial analysis, advisory, and transactional services. The Senior Associate will be tasked with ensuring the successful delivery of a wide range of financial services, including mergers and acquisitions (M&A), capital restructuring, and strategic advisory services. The ideal candidate will be a strategic thinker with a strong understanding of corporate finance principles and practices, and a proven ability to lead complex financial projects. This role demands excellent analytical skills, attention to detail, and the capability to work effectively under pressure, often handling multiple projects simultaneously.


Responsibilities

  • Conduct in-depth financial analysis to support business decisions and financial transactions.
  • Develop financial models for valuation and growth strategy assessments.
  • Manage the execution of M&A transactions from inception to completion.
  • Collaborate with the management team to align finance strategies with long-term goals.
  • Prepare detailed reports, presentations, and documentation for stakeholders and clients.
  • Research and interpret financial data to shape strategic business recommendations.
  • Identify potential business development opportunities through comprehensive market analysis.
  • Liaise effectively with clients, investors, and senior management to deliver financial insights.
  • Ensure compliance with financial regulations and company policies in all transactions.
  • Mentor junior team members, providing guidance in financial techniques and best practices.
  • Maintain an up-to-date understanding of financial markets and industry trends.
  • Assist in the preparation and monitoring of financial models and forecasts.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or a related field is required.
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in corporate finance, investment banking, or related roles.
  • Demonstrated expertise in M&A, financial modeling, and valuation techniques.
  • Strong proficiency in financial software tools and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Exceptional analytical and problem-solving skills with a keen attention to detail.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al, are essential for this role.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team, managing multiple priorities effectively.
